I’m well aware that providing a link to this shot of an Italian magazine cover is in bad taste, but I’d never happened across this photo before last weekend. It’s from a link sitting on the Diana Princess of Wales Wikipedia page, and with The Queen having just opened in New York and opening this weekend in Los Angeles, I’m guessing others might want to have a quick peek.